For the security review: ScanBridge is the sidecar that talks to the handheld barcode scanners on the warehouse floor and forwards decoded payloads to Cartel, our inventory service. All traffic between the sidecar and Cartel is mutually authenticated, and raw scan payloads are dropped after parsing — nothing persists on the device. Scanners are allowlisted by hardware fingerprint, and unknown devices get rejected at the handshake. The sidecar reads its runtime configuration at boot, reproduced here for audit.

config for yahof-tajop:
zorath:
  pin: 7493
  metrics_host: metrics.zorath.tolvaqsys.internal
  tenant: praiel
  seal: seal_fd9cd4f1

// MAX_VALIDATOR_PLUGINS
//
// Caps how many third-party validators the Drossmere plugin loader
// will register per tenant. Yes, it's a blunt instrument, but each
// plugin runs inside the sandboxed evaluator and we pay a real cost
// per instance. Security folks: the cap also limits blast radius if
// a malicious plugin slips past signature checks, so don't raise it
// casually. Anything above this count is logged and dropped, never
// queued. The sandbox profile enforcing this is pinned to the build
// identified directly below.

trace token, kajeg-tadup: htk31_ea4436123ab4c9e337062126feef2c5

Break-glass access: tailspin CLI. If the normal auth broker is down and you need live log tails during an incident, tailspin supports an offline emergency mode. Usage is audited after the fact; note it in the incident doc. Emergency mode prompts once, and it accepts the recovery passphrase below.

recovery phrase for yajof-bagap: oliwyn-ulaael

### Notes — Report Builder sync, Thursday

Quick one: sorting in Tablewright isn't stable — rows with equal keys shuffle between runs, which breaks the Fenmore client's exports. Agreed to switch to a stable merge sort and add a tiebreaker on row ID. Questions on the fix should go to the engineer below.

named custodian: Quenix Oliix